NOTE:  This new feature should show up in tomorrow's CVS.

The ability to draw probability circles was just added.  You'll
notice a new layout for the create/modify objects/items dialog and a
new button.  Click on the button and it'll change to a default hiker
symbol (but still user-changeable), and will display min/max input
fields.

Input the min/max distance that a person of that type/age can travel
over that type of terrain and it'll draw two circles around that
object.  The object is typically a hiker, and labeled "PLS" for
"point last seen", although if more than one search is going in some
RF area, I could see the need for changing to another name.

Anyway, this helps to concentrate the search in the most probable
area, and is just one of several things I hope to add to Xastir to
support SAR operations.

Once I get good data, I'll add a form that will calculate the
min/max distances for you automatically given a few specifics about
the subject and terrain.  I don't have the books on this so have to
beg and plead for the info first.

The new feature currently has hard-coded english text and is in
miles only.  I'll try to make that more world-centric instead of
U.S.-centric later as well.
